Gold(I)-catalyzed enantioselective [4 + 2]-cycloaddition of allene-dienes.

Ana Z González1, F Dean Toste.   

Abstract

An enantioselective gold(I)-catalyzed intramolecular [4 + 2]-cycloaddition of allenes and dienes is reported. The reactions allow for the asymmetric synthesis of trans-hexahydroindenes and pyrrolidine products using C(3)-symmetric phosphitegold(I) and ortho-arylphosphoramiditegold(I) complexes as catalysts, respectively.
